Patent number: 12026314Abstract: Haptic feedback remote control systems and methods are provided. A method for providing haptic feedback to a user of a haptic feedback remote control device includes receiving, by a receiving device, an electronic command issued from the haptic feedback remote control device. The receiving device transmits a haptic feedback command to the haptic feedback remote control device. Based on the received haptic feedback command, the haptic feedback remote control activates a haptic feedback device, within the haptic feedback remote control, to provide a haptic feedback effect to a user of the haptic feedback remote control device.Type: GrantFiled: April 11, 2023Date of Patent: July 2, 2024Assignee: DISH Technologies L.L.C.Inventor: Ellen Letendre

Patent number: 10645439Abstract: Described are systems, methods and computer program products for generating accessible interface elements to facilitate presentation of alternative versions of a user interface or portions thereof to a user, such as a user having a disability. The disclosed systems, methods, and products allow users having a disability to more easily interact with and/or understand the user interfaces of consumer electronic devices. The disclosed systems, methods, and computer program products may facilitate obtaining images of the user interface and analyzing the images to convert, modify, or otherwise generate an accessible interface, or a portion thereof, for presentation to the user. For example, alternative interface presentations may be generated to allow a blind, deaf, low-vision, or color blind user to more easily understand and interact with the user interface.Type: GrantFiled: July 22, 2016Date of Patent: May 5, 2020Assignee: DISH Technologies L.L.C.Inventors: John Anthony Card, II, Ellen Letendre, Karen Taxier

Patent number: 9760174Abstract: Systems and methods for providing haptic feedback in a home automation monitoring system are provided. A method for providing haptic feedback in a home automation system includes receiving an electronic command by a home automation controller, from a haptic feedback remote control device. The home automation controller determines whether the electronic command is associated with a user interface control condition stored in a haptic effects database. If so, the home automation controller accesses the haptic effects database to identify a first haptic feedback effect associated with the determined user interface control condition, and transmits a first haptic feedback command indicating the first haptic feedback effect to the haptic feedback remote control device. A haptic feedback element in the haptic feedback remote control device is then activated to provide the first haptic feedback effect to a user of the haptic feedback remote control device.Type: GrantFiled: July 7, 2016Date of Patent: September 12, 2017Assignee: ECHOSTAR TECHNOLOGIES INTERNATIONAL CORPORATIONInventor: Ellen Letendre
